I have a 1999 Dodge Avenger and I have taken my car to 3 different places that say there is nothing wrong with my car! The problem I am having is my car idles high when I start the car and will not come down until I turn the key back and fourth 2 or 3 times and then it will idle down to normal.  And also, it will idle high sparatically when driving or stopped.  At times it is a good thing I have my foot on the brake because the car will idle high (2 or greater), which jerks the car.  Assuming it thinks I have gased it.  Would someone please tell me what is wrong with my car!!!Thanks
